Position Summary
The Head Women's Basketball Coach/Athletic Administrator is responsible for administering, managing and continually improving the Lasell University Women's Basketball program. The Head Coach will have additional administrative and home event management responsibilities out of season as assigned by the AVP of Athletics. It is required that the candidate have a thorough and complete understanding of all Lasell University, Great Northeast Athletic Conference (GNAC) and National Collegiate Athletic Association (NCAA) guidelines. Regular day, evening and weekend hours are required. This position reports directly to the Assistant Vice President for Athletics.

Lasell University invites applications for the 12-month, full-time position of Head Women's Basketball Coach/Athletic Administrator. Lasell University is a member of the Great Northeast Athletic Conference (GNAC) and the NCAA Division III and offers 17 varsity sports. Lasell's 50-acre campus is located in Newton, MA, a community located ten miles west of Boston. The co-educational institution, offering professionally oriented baccalaureate and master's degree programs, has an enrollment of 1200 full-time undergraduate students.

Responsibilities:

The Head Women's Basketball Coach will

Direct all facets of a competitive NCAA Division III women's basketball program to include but not limited to:
    1. Recruit and retain student-athletes in accordance with Lasell University, Great Northeast Athletic Conference (GNAC) and National Collegiate Athletic Association (NCAA) Guidelines.
    2. Oversee all aspects practice and game management including scheduling and supervision of all assistant coaches while remaining compliant with all Lasell, GNAC and NCAA regulations.
    3. Fiscally responsible management of their budget in conjunction with the AVP of Athletics.
    4. Support student athletes in their academic pursuits and ensure the general welfare of the student-athlete.
    5. Work with Advancement and AVP for Athletics on identifying, developing and implementing fundraising endeavors and engaging alumni in meaningful ways.
    6. Work collaboratively within the campus community to enhance culture and pride on campus. This may include representing Athletics on campus wide committees.

Fulfill all tasks and responsibilities as assigned by the AVP of Athletics.
  1. Execute administrative secondary responsibilities with professionalism and discretion.
  2. Satisfy all off season home event management duties to create a safe and engaging game experience.
  3. Work collaboratively with all members of the Lasell Community.
  4. Contribute to the overall success of the enrollment program, the athletic program and the university by performing other duties and responsibilities as assigned.




Minimum Education level: Bachelor's Degree

Computer skills: Microsoft Office

Other Requirements of the Job: Prior recruiting/admissions experience; prior coaching and/or playing experience at the collegiate level; knowledge of NCAA Division III guidelines; and desire to build a strong Division III program, are required qualities.

CERTIFICATION, REGISTRATION OR LICENSURE REQUIRED BY THE JOB:

Current CPR/AED and First Aid Certification required.
